﻿var arrCities = [
'.at',
'.ch',
'aachen',
'augsburg',
'bergischgladbach',
'berlin',
'bielefeld',
'bochum',
'bonn',
'braunschweig',
'bremen',
'darmstadt',
'dortmund',
'dresden',
'duesseldorf',
'erlangen',
'essen',
'frankfurt-oder',
'frankfurt',
'freiburg',
'gelsenkirchen',
'goettingen',
'hamburg',
'hannover',
'heidelberg',
'heilbronn',
'herne',
'hildesheim',
'ingolstadt',
'karlsruhe',
'kassel',
'kiel',
'koblenz',
'koeln',
'krefeld',
'leipzig',
'leverkusen',
'magdeburg',
'mainz',
'mannheim',
'moenchengladbach',
'moers',
'muehlheim',
'muenchen',
'muenster',
'neuss',
'nuernberg',
'offenbach',
'osnabrueck',
'paderborn',
'potsdam',
'recklinghausen',
'remscheid',
'reutlingen',
'rostock',
'saarbruecken',
'siegen',
'solingen',
'stuttgart',
'ulm',
'wiesbaden',
'wolfsburg',
'wuerzburg',
'wuppertal'];

var arrNumbers = [
'0800-102305',
'435012924',
'0241-43010048',
'0821-3291048',
'02202-9985048',
'030-36428148',
'0521-9999648',
'0234-5427098',
'0228-76757718',
'0531-2831038',
'0421-1462048',
'06151-4930548',
'0231-3981508',
'0351-2124648',
'0211-54761454',
'09131-6259548',
'0201-2199199',
'0800-5875180',
'069-27147448',
'0761-7699048',
'0209-5195059',
'0551-9969448',
'040-60590748',
'0511-3309048',
'06221-3929848',
'07131-2090048',
'02323-5851048',
'05121-6068948',
'0841-13348048',
'0721-4869948',
'0561-9867048',
'0531-2831038',
'0431-2218148',
'0221-29191065',
'02151-3882049',
'0341-2182048',
'0214-7366049',
'0391-5578048',
'06131-8382148',
'0621-4518048',
'02161-6533049',
'02841-6023958',
'06108-8083548',
'089-72939796',
'0251-2031048',
'02131-5281949',
'0911-6220148',
'06348-9299548',
'0541-9153348',
'05251-2027958',
'0331-5856948',
'02361-4086048',
'02191-4489048',
'07121-7680048',
'0381-2027848',
'0681-9659648',
'0271-3868348',
'0212-2435548',
'0711-16917248',
'0731-4937048',
'0611-1677048',
'05361-7051048',
'0931-80998288',
'0202-2952699'];

var iGesamt = 64;

function getNumberByUrl(url, element) {
    var str;
    if(url.lastIndexOf('.at/') > 0) {
        element.innerHTML = arrNumbers[0];
	return true;
    }
    else if(url.lastIndexOf('.ch/') > 0) {
	element.innerHTML = arrNumbers[1];
	return true;
    }
    else {
        str = url.toLowerCase();
	if(str.length > 0) {
            for(var i = 0; i < iGesamt; i++) {
                if((str.lastIndexOf('/' + arrCities[i] + '-') > 0) || (str.lastIndexOf('-' + arrCities[i] + '.aspx') > 0) || (str.lastIndexOf('/' + arrCities[i] + '.aspx') > 0)) {
                    element.innerHTML = arrNumbers[i];
                    return true;
		}
            }
        }
    }
    return false;
}
